A delegation from the palace of Nuumo Borkete Laweh Tsuru, the Spiritual Overlord of the GaDangme people and Gborbu Wulomo-Shitse, has visited the East Legon residence of highlife legend Daddy Lumba to deliver a formal summons to the family head, Kofi Owusu, popularly known as Abusuapanin Tupac.

The summons is in connection with claims made by George Lutterodt, widely known as Counsellor Lutterodt, regarding the alleged burial location of the late musician.

According to information from the palace, Abusuapanin Tupac has been directed to appear before the traditional authority at the Nungua Palace in Nungua on Thursday, March 13, 2026, at 11:30 a.m.

The meeting is expected to provide clarification and address public concerns surrounding reports that the late Charles Kwadwo Fosu — known professionally as Daddy Lumba — was buried at a private residence in East Legon.

The reports have stirred sentiments among sections of the GaDangme community, prompting the traditional leadership to seek an explanation regarding the circumstances surrounding the alleged burial.

The palace delegation delivered the summons directly to the residence as part of efforts to engage the family and address the growing public discussion on the matter.
